  • Abstract
    In this paper, we review the set of rules specific to the calculation of the imaginary part of a Greenʹs function at finite temperature in the real-time formalisms. Emphasis is put on the clarification of a recent controversy concerning these rules in the time-ordered version of the real-time formalism, more precisely on the issue related to the interpretation of these rules in terms of cut diagrams, like at T = 0. Also, new results are presented, enabling one to calculate the imaginary part of thermal Greenʹs functions in other formulations of the real-time formalism, like the “retarded/advanced” formalism in which a lot of simplifications occur.
